Jacob Cowing Bio
Jacob Henry Cowing is an American professional football wide receiver and punt returner for the San Francisco 49ers of the National Football League (NFL). He played college football for the University of Texas at El Paso (UTEP) Miners and the University of Arizona Wildcats and was selected by the 49ers in the fourth round of the 2024 NFL Draft. Early Life and Background
Jacob Cowing was born on February 4, 2001, in Phoenix, Arizona. He grew up in Maricopa, Arizona, where he attended Maricopa High School. During his senior year, he showcased his talent as a wide receiver, recording 28 receptions for 872 yards and scoring 10 touchdowns. His impressive high school performance earned him a scholarship to play college football at UTEP, which was his only Division I Football Bowl Subdivision (FBS) offer.
Path to American Football
Cowing became a starter at wide receiver during his freshman season at UTEP, quickly establishing himself as a key player on the team. He caught 31 passes for a team-leading 550 receiving yards and three touchdown receptions. His sophomore year saw him named to the second team All-Conference USA after leading the Miners with 41 receptions for 691 yards and three touchdowns. Cowing’s junior season was particularly noteworthy, as he was named first team All-Conference USA after catching 69 passes for 1,354 yards and seven touchdowns. Following this successful season, he entered the NCAA transfer portal and ultimately transferred to the University of Arizona.
Jacob Cowing Career
Early Career (2019–2023)
Cowing’s college career continued to flourish at the University of Arizona, where he was named to the watchlist for the Fred Biletnikoff Award entering his first season. In his senior season, he recorded 90 receptions for 848 yards and 13 touchdowns, including a standout performance with two touchdowns in Arizona’s 38-24 victory over Oklahoma in the Alamo Bowl. His college achievements set the stage for his entry into the NFL.
Breakthrough (2024)
On April 27, 2024, Jacob Cowing was drafted by the San Francisco 49ers in the fourth round as the 135th overall pick in the NFL Draft. The 49ers had initially planned to draft 131st overall, but the pick was deferred four spots. In his rookie season, Cowing made 15 appearances for the 49ers, recording four receptions for 80 yards and one rush attempt for seven yards. Unfortunately, on August 27, 2025, he was placed on injured reserve due to a hamstring injury suffered during the preseason.
